What are the dimensions of the Baojun 510 trunk?

6Answers
Adriel
08/28/2025, 03:28:12 AM

Baojun 510 trunk dimensions are 690-1560mm in depth, 970-1300mm in width, 740mm in height, and the handle height is 1910mm. What does it mean when the brake yellow light comes on?

The reasons for the brake yellow light coming on are as follows: 1. Severe brake pad wear: Brake pads are divided into two types, those with sensor lines and those without. For those with sensor lines, when the brake pad wears to the limit position, the sensor line will automatically connect the circuit, and the fault light will come on. Brake pads without sensor lines will not automatically alert you; when they make a "scraping metal" hissing sound, it means they need to be replaced. 2. Low brake fluid level: Brake fluid plays a crucial role in the car's braking system. When the driver presses the brake pedal, the force applied is transmitted by the piston in the master cylinder through the brake fluid to the wheel cylinders at each wheel, causing the brake pads to contact the wheels and stop the vehicle. A lack of brake fluid is often accompanied by noticeably reduced braking force, and in severe cases, a complete loss of braking power. This situation can be resolved by promptly replenishing the brake fluid. 3. Other factors: Other issues that can cause the brake system warning light to come on include brake system oil leaks or false alarms. If the brake system warning light comes on while driving, the owner should remain calm, slow down as much as possible, pull over safely, and then investigate the cause of the fault.

What does it mean when the ECO light is on in an automatic car?

When the ECO light is displayed in an automatic car, it indicates that the vehicle's economic driving mode is activated. ECO is an English abbreviation formed from the words Ecology (environmental protection), Conservation (energy saving), and Optimization (power). The Eco mode is further divided into active Eco driving mode and non-active Eco driving mode. When the ECO indicator light on the dashboard is illuminated, it signifies that the vehicle's economic mode is enabled. Eco mode can be categorized into active and non-active types. The difference lies in the fact that the active type has a dedicated button, allowing the driver to choose whether to activate it. When the driver presses the Eco mode switch, the dashboard indicator light immediately turns on, and the vehicle automatically begins adjusting settings such as throttle opening, transmission shift logic, and air conditioning output power. Non-active Eco mode does not have a dedicated button. When the dashboard ECO indicator light is on, it serves merely as a reminder function. The Eco system automatically evaluates your driving behavior. If your current driving operation achieves the optimal fuel supply, the dashboard will simultaneously display the ECO indicator light. Most vehicles employ the active Eco driving mode, meaning they have a dedicated switch button. Therefore, during daily driving, we can generally activate the Eco mode. However, there is no need to enable Eco mode when the speed exceeds 120 km/h, during idle parking, in N/P gear, or in manual mode—especially when climbing hills. Doing so would not only fail to demonstrate the fuel-saving characteristics of Eco mode but could also impact the vehicle's power performance. Additionally, the Eco mode typically becomes ineffective under the following circumstances: When the vehicle speed exceeds 120 kilometers per hour, the car prioritizes speed, causing the Eco mode to automatically deactivate. During idle parking or when in N/P gear or manual mode, the Eco mode may also become ineffective. When high torque output is required, such as when climbing a hill, the engine control unit prioritizes ensuring sufficient power to drive the vehicle, and the Eco mode will not function in such scenarios.

What is the range of the Chery Ant?

The Chery Ant has a range of 408km under NEDC conditions. In fast-charging mode, it can reach 80% charge in just 30 minutes, and it offers 7 body color options. In terms of exterior design, the new car still adopts an X-shaped front grille design language, complemented by small black mesh patterns on both sides, with chrome accents for decoration. The new car is equipped with a 10-inch LCD display and supports AI intelligent voice interaction, Baidu Car-phone connectivity, 4G Wi-Fi, and other smart features. Additionally, the new car adds one-touch automatic parking, one-touch remote control, as well as remote functions like scheduled charging, air conditioning activation, and parking assistance. In terms of power, the new car is equipped with a highly efficient three-in-one electric motor and an integrated thermal management system, making it more energy-efficient. The car delivers a maximum power output of 30kW (41PS) and a peak torque of 120N·m. The new car offers 7 body colors, including Vitamin C Yellow, Good White, and Light Green, as well as 5 dual-tone interior options, such as Mint Green, Sunshine Orange, and Cherry Blossom Pink.

How much engine oil should be added to an Audi A6 2.0T?

Audi A6 2.0T requires 4.5 liters of engine oil. Below is relevant information about engine oil: Composition: Engine oil consists of base oil and additives. The base oil is the main component of lubricating oil, determining its fundamental properties, while additives are an important part of lubricating oil. Types of engine oil: SAE lubricating oil viscosity classifications for winter use include grades such as 0W, 5W, 10W, 15W, etc. The symbol W stands for winter, and the smaller the number before W, the lower the low-temperature viscosity and the lower the minimum applicable temperature. SAE lubricating oil viscosity classifications for summer use include grades such as 20, 30, 40, 50, where a larger number indicates higher viscosity and higher maximum applicable temperature. SAE lubricating oil viscosity classifications for all-season use include grades such as 5W-20, 5W-30, 5W-40, 5W-50, 10W-20, etc.
